Target trial emulation studies in oncology: a comprehensive analysis

Background:
Target trial emulation (TTE) has emerged as an important framework for generating comparative effectiveness real-world evidence. However, the methodological characteristics and clinical utility of this framework within oncology remained insufficiently analyzed. This study systematically evaluated the characteristics of oncological emulation studies.
Materials And Methods:
We systematically searched PubMed, Embase, and Web of Science Core Collection databases from inception to December 22, 2023, to identify oncology-focused TTE studies. Study characteristics, TTE components, and consistency with corresponding randomized controlled trials (RCTs) were analyzed. Categorical variables were summarized as frequencies and percentages and compared using Chi-square tests in SPSS (version 27.0), with p-values < 0.05 considered statistically significant.
Results:
A total of 54 TTEs were included. Most were conducted in the United States (22, 40.7%), and publications peaked in 2023 (17, 31.5%). Colorectal cancer (13, 24.1%) was the most frequently investigated cancer type. Studies predominantly used data from national databases (18, 33.3%). While all studies prospectively specified the target trial protocol and emulation procedures, only 1 (1.9%) study was prospectively registered, and most emulation studies (48, 88.9%) did not reference a reporting guideline. Among the 10 RCT-TTE pairs available for comparisons, 6 (60.0%) pairs achieved agreement in both statistical significance and effect estimates.
Conclusion:
This study provides a comprehensive analysis of TTE studies in oncology, highlighting their value for generating higher-quality real-world evidence. Future efforts should prioritize prospective protocol registration and standardize reporting to enhance the credibility and reproducibility of emulation studies.
